Build Security into Your Website Design
Building a secure website considers things like SSL/HTTPS, CAPTCHAS, and tools and techniques designed to avoid spam and hackers.
SSL/HTTPS protects any information customers share with you, even if it’s only their name, phone number, and email address.
If you sell products online and allow customers to create accounts, a secure web design is crucial to making sure their passwords and
other sensitive data remains safe. Finally, if you don’t have an SSL-secured website, you’re putting your business at a disadvantage,
making it more difficult to find and turning off customers who are looking for a secure place to browse and buy.
CAPTCHA tests are those clickable picture quizzes websites use to ensure a viewer isn’t a bot. Some ask a visitor to type
in a series of numbers, letters, and characters to prove they’re a live human being. They’re designed to prevent spam that can quickly
fill your website with junk postings and spam user accounts. Many hackers use automated form submissions to find security holes in
your web design.
Hackers attack at least 50,000 websites every day. Common website security risks hackers pose include DDoS (distributed
denial-of-service) attacks, malware and viruses, and spam. Using HTTPS protocols, frequently updating software, adopting good password
management, and setting in place adequate access control measures are all ways a digital website design agency can enhance your site’s
security.
